Our Mission

“To be a catalyst within Lincolnshire for sustainable local solutions which deliver concurrent environmental, social and economic benefits”

Groundwork Lincolnshire is an independent charitable trust seeking to address environmental, social and economic issues through a green and capacity building approach with individuals and communities (both geographical and of interest). This approach is based upon partnership working with statutory agencies, business and other voluntary /community organisations.

The Trust is part of the Groundwork Federation. This comprises around 50 local Groundwork Trusts and a national body, Groundwork UK. Each Trust is an independent charity, set up to serve local need and governed by a Board of Trustees drawn from the local community. Though all Trusts share the vision of the federation, there is much diversity in the focus of delivery and skill specialism amongst them.
